## chg-0097 — Lanternbee metrics sidecar

Heads up for review: the Lanternbee aggregation sidecar now scrapes over mTLS only, plaintext fallback is gone for good. We also dropped the debug endpoint that leaked label cardinality, and the sidecar runs as a non-root user with a read-only filesystem. Buffer flushing moved to a bounded queue, so memory stays capped under load. Flag anything sketchy to the engineer who shipped it.

approver of fajof-kahof = Ulawyn Jorael

- [ ] Key ceremony step 7 — Transcoder farm signing key

New folks: this one's quick but don't skip it. The Milldew transcoding farm signs every rendered segment before it leaves the render nodes, and the signing key gets re-wrapped at each ceremony. Two witnesses from the Pipeline crew must be present. Once the key custodian confirms the wrap succeeded, read back the checksum aloud, then record the recovery passphrase that follows below.

recovery phrase for bagef-tafop: zorath-drumir

Subject: Snapshot testing handoff for Brightpane UI

Hi team — as discussed at the weekly sync, our Brightpane components now run snapshot tests on every merge to the Fablewick pipeline. Please review failures carefully before approving updates; stale snapshots have masked two regressions this quarter. The approval workflow and diff-review checklist are documented on the internal page.

runbook for tagug-hafog: https://jira.lumiclabs.internal/projects/pages/pages/9773c0d8